Introduction When it comes to video game consoles, game pads are the dominating controller type. There are a plethora of manufacturers as well as types of game pads being produced. From corded to wireless and standard to rumble enabled, there is typically a game pad to fit everyone's desires. But when it comes to the computer gaming scene, where the keyboard and mouse dominate, game pads are few and far between. Luckily there are companies like Logitech, Saitek and Nyko to placate those of us who prefer to use a game pad.
